Vanna White may be America’s sweetheart — but even the most beloved game show star knows when to trust her gut. The Wheel of Fortune legend has quietly pressed pause on her long-planned Hawaii wedding to longtime love John Donaldson, and friends say it’s not cold feet — it’s wisdom.

“They had everything lined up for a beautiful ceremony in Hawaii,” a close insider shared. “But Vanna’s plate is overflowing right now. Between her full-time role at Wheel and her business ventures, she realized she just couldn’t give the wedding the focus and joy it deserves.”

At 68, Vanna remains one of television’s hardest-working women, still dazzling fans after more than four decades turning letters and lighting up screens. Insiders say her choice to wait isn’t about hesitation — it’s about protecting her peace.

“She’s not running from love — she’s making sure the moment feels right,” the source said. “Vanna wants to be fully present when she says ‘I do,’ not distracted by work or stress.”

Donaldson, a respected construction executive who’s been by her side since 2012, is said to be understanding, though naturally eager to make things official after 13 years together. “John loves her deeply,” the source added. “He’s proud of her success and supports her completely. He just wants to see her happy.”

For Vanna, balance has always been key — family, faith, and career all matter deeply to her. And those close to her believe the wedding will happen… when the time truly feels right.

“She’s following her heart,” said one friend. “After everything she’s accomplished, Vanna knows better than anyone — some of life’s best rewards are worth waiting for.”
